Spirit Fees for Flight Change
Recently, under the Spirit Airlines Policy, the airline reintroduced flight change fees for the lowest “Go Fares” tier. Take a look at the fee structure for flight change fee that depends on the time of flight change from the actual flight departure time:
• Changes made between 0 to 6 days prior to flight departure- $99.
• Flight changes made between 7 to 30 days prior to flight departure- $79.
• Changes made between 31 to 59 days prior to flight departure- $59.
• Flight changes made 60 days prior to flight departure- Free.
Charges for Spirit Flight Cancellations
As per the updated policy of Spirit Airlines, the passengers will have to pay cancellation charges of $99 to cancel their “Go Fares” booking. However, the Go Fares are still eligible for free cancellations under the Spirit 24-hour policy. Passengers navigating to cancel tickets within 24 hours of reservation are exempted from paying any additional charges. However, the departure dates of the flight must be at least 7 days or more later, and the refunds will be processed using the original payment method. Cancellations made outside the risk-free period will incur cancellation fees. The passengers will get the refunds in the form of travel credits in their accounts for the cancellation after the deduction of the cancellation fee.
The travel credits can be utilized via online website, applications or airport agents. The travel credits covers everything starting from the base fares of the tickets to charges such as carry-on baggages, government taxes and surcharges, seat selections etc.
Additionally, there’s also a fee to make a group name change within the flight booking within 30 days of flight departure, which is $50 per person. The passengers failing to show up for the flight due to any specific purpose or another reason will lose the entire ticket value. In case passengers have a change in travel plans, they might just cancel their flight tickets by paying $99 as cancellation charges and get the remaining value in the form of travel credits, which will be cheaper than not just showing up.

Tips to Avoid Paying Fees
Here are some useful tips and tricks to utilize smartly to avoid paying any additional fee to the airline while navigating to make changes or cancellations in the flight itinerary. Take a look at the following tips:
• Opt for travel insurance: While booking flight tickets, ensure that you opt for travel insurance at minimal charges that cover the flight change or cancellation fees.
• Keep an eye on flight schedule changes: After booking your flight tickets, be sure to keep track of your flight schedules. In case the airline makes changes to your booked flight, you can easily make flight schedule changes or cancellations without paying extra charges and claim refunds with ease.
• Buy flexible or refundable tickets: While booking your tickets, if your budget allows it, you may prefer buying refundable or flexible fare tickets for your trip. So that you can easily make changes to your travel itinerary as per your schedule changes.
• Utilize 24-hour window: The airline offers 24 24-hour risk-free periods in which passengers are allowed to make any changes or cancellations for free if done within 24 hours of flight reservation. Ensure the departure date of your flight is at least 7 days or more later.
• Keep valid proofs: In case passengers need to make changes or cancellations in their flight bookings due to the demise of a family member or any medical emergency, ensure that they have valid proof to present to the airline authorities to eliminate the charges and get refunds.
